Core Gameplay Loop
Feathered Flick Aim Challenge centers on a straightforward action: watch for birds that appear and glide across the display, then tap or click on them to register a hit. Each successful tap increases your score. The birds move at varying speeds and along different paths, requiring you to adjust your aim quickly. There is no penalty for missing, so you can play without pressure. This loop is designed to be instantly understandable, allowing players to start enjoying the game within seconds.

Accessibility and Control Design
Controls are limited to a single tap or click, making the game accessible to players of all ages and skill levels. The interface is intuitive, with no menus or settings to navigate before starting. This simplicity means that even those unfamiliar with video games can pick up the device and begin playing immediately. The responsive input ensures that each tap feels precise, providing satisfying feedback that reinforces the core action.
